      <marc:subfield code="a">"The dissolved oxygen concentration (DO) is one of the most important indicators of the water quality of a river. While many processes affect the dissolved oxygen balance in a river and the evaluation of the DO depends on the rates at which all these processes occur, many of these processes are biological and chemical in nature and cannot be easily modelled. However, the process of oxygen absorption from the atmosphere is a physical process and can be related almost entirely to the flow conditions in the river. This atmospheric reaeration rate is the measure of the self-purification capacity of a stream and is an essential piece of information for water quality modelling"--Introduction, page 1.</marc:subfield>
